More details are emerging about the Illinois lawman who died while trying to stop an Iowa motorist.A Rock Island Illinois County coroner’s jury heard yesterday that a head injury from a fall, not crushing injuries to his torso from being run over, caused the June 23rd death of an Illinois State Trooper, Master Sergeant Stanley Talbot. 20-year-old Jonathan Corey Posey of Davenport is accused of speeding away from a safety checkpoint in Rock Island with Talbot hanging on to his car. Talbot fell off a few blocks later and was run over by a pursuing police officer. The coroner’s jury returned a verdict of reckless homicide in the death and said Posey is to blame in the death. Posey is also charged with first-degree murder in the case.
